#2642c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2642c6 is composed of 14.9% red, 25.9%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 66.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 46.3%. #2642c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#4c84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2642c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2642c6 has RGB values of R:38, G:66,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 2507462.

Shades and Tints of #2642c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eff1f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2642c6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f717d is the less saturated color, while #022aea is the most saturated one.
